Horse Overnights
All 2 week
campers in the
Full Riding Program are offered the chance to go on a Horse
Overnight. Campers meet during the afternoon, tack their horses
and head out down trail for a half hour ride to Star Hill, the
highest point just off of camp property. Campers sleeping bags
and gear meet them on Star Hill and is taken off the next
morning.
Once on Star Hill
campers tether their horses, feed and water them. After their
chores are done and their beds are set up the camper are free to
spend time exploring the area, before cooking their evening
meal.
The night is
spent sleeping in a screened tent, or underneath the stars by the
camp fire. Next morning, the group tack up their horses and head
back to camp to arrive for breakfast.
